As part of the activities by the EU Commission to mark European Mobility Week, some of the EU commissioners yesterday cycled their way to their offices in Brussels.
Going on two wheels instead of four was meant to spur debate on the necessity for changes in behaviour on mobility and in particular the less frequent use of the car. The Car Free Day will be the highlight of the week. This year the theme is Clever Commuting and motorists are being encouraged to pool and share a ride to work.
Malta will be marking this event on Thursday.
